Oklo Inc. (NYSE: OKLO) shares are falling Friday after the company announced a new at-the-market equity offering program that could raise up to $1 billion through the sale of additional stock.
Oklo Sets Up $1 Billion At-The-Market Stock Offering
Oklo entered into an equity distribution agreement on September 11 with a group of 10 banks, including Goldman Sachs, BofA Securities, Citigroup, J.P. Morgan, Morgan Stanley, Barclays, Cantor Fitzgerald, Guggenheim Securities, Canaccord Genuity and B. Riley Securities, giving the company the ability to sell up to $1 billion worth of Class A common stock over time through those banks acting as sales agents.
